What Should You Look For in an Aberdeen Financial Advisor?

A good financial advisor holds FCA authorisation and has genuine qualifications. Check the Financial Conduct Authority register before hiring anyone. They should also have experience with your specific needs, whether that’s pensions, mortgages, or investments. Look for advisors who charge transparently and explain fees upfront. Personal recommendations from friends or family often lead to trustworthy professionals.

The best advisors listen more than they talk. They’ll ask detailed questions about your situation before suggesting anything. They should explain complex topics in simple terms you actually understand. Check online reviews on Google or Trustpilot to see what other clients say. Don’t just pick the cheapest option, as experience and quality matter.

How Do Financial Advisors in Aberdeen Charge Their Fees?

Most Aberdeen advisors use three payment models: fee-only, commission-based, or a combination. Fee-only advisors charge fixed rates or hourly fees. Commission-based advisors earn money when you buy products they recommend. Combination advisors do both. Fee-only is often the most transparent option for clients.

Understanding fees prevents surprises later. Some charge £150 to £300 per hour for advice. Others use percentage-of-assets fees, typically 0.5% to 2% yearly. A few offer fixed project fees for specific work like retirement planning. Always ask for a written fee agreement before starting any work together.

What Services Do Aberdeen Financial Advisors Typically Offer?

Most advisors help with pensions, mortgages, investments, insurance, and retirement planning. Many also cover tax planning and savings strategies tailored to your circumstances. Some specialise in specific areas like business succession planning or estate planning.

Pension advice is huge in Aberdeen. Advisors help you understand ISAs, lifetime allowances, and pension transfers. Mortgage brokers assist with buying property across Aberdeenshire. Investment advisors create portfolios matching your risk tolerance and goals. Insurance advice ensures you’re covered without overpaying. Choose advisors whose services match your priorities.

Q: How do I verify if an Aberdeen financial advisor is FCA regulated?
A: Visit the FCA register at register.fca.org.uk and search by the advisor’s name or firm. You’ll see their authorisation status and any restrictions.

Q: What’s the difference between independent and restricted advisors?
A: Independent advisors recommend from the whole market. Restricted advisors only recommend specific products or companies. Independent is usually better for getting unbiased advice.

Q: Should I choose a local Aberdeen advisor or use a national firm?
A: Local advisors understand Aberdeen’s economy and property market better. National firms often offer more resources. Choose based on your priorities and their specific expertise.

Q: How often should I meet with my financial advisor?
A: Most advisors suggest annual reviews at minimum. If your circumstances change significantly, request earlier meetings. Regular contact keeps your plan on track.

Q: What should I bring to my first financial advisor meeting?
A: Bring recent bank statements, mortgage documents, pension statements, insurance policies, and a list of your financial goals. This helps advisors understand your full situation.
